(c)
Except in the event of fraud, intentional misrepresentation or willful breach, from and after the Closing, the rights
of Buyers and Sellers to indemnification, compensation or reimbursement under this Agreement shall be the exclusive remedies of the
Parties with respect to any breach of, inaccuracy in or nonfulfillment of any representation, warranty, covenant or agreement contained
in this Agreement.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the limitations set forth in this Section 12.2(c)
shall not apply to any actions to
specifically enforce the covenants in this Agreement.
(d)
Solely for purposes of determining the amount of Losses suffered by an Indemnified Person as a result of any
breach of, inaccuracy in or failure of any representation, warranty, covenant or agreement given or made by Sellers that is qualified or
limited in scope as to materiality (and, for clarification, not for any determination of whether a representation, warranty, covenant or
agreement has been breached or is inaccurate), such representation, warranty, covenant or agreement shall be deemed to be made or
given without such qualification or limitation.
(e)
The right to indemnification, compensation or reimbursement will not be affected by any investigation conducted
with respect to, or any knowledge acquired (or that could or should have been acquired) at any time, whether before or after the
execution and delivery of this Agreement or the Closing Date, with respect to the accuracy of, inaccuracy in of or compliance with, any
representation, warranty, covenant or agreement or by the waiver of any condition. The waiver of any condition based on the accuracy
of any representation or warranty, or on the performance of or compliance with any covenant or agreement, will not affect the right to
indemnification, compensation or reimbursement based on any such representation, warranty, covenant or agreement. No Buyer
Indemnified Party shall be required to show reliance on any representation, warranty, covenant or other agreement in order for such
Buyer Indemnified Party to be entitled to indemnification, compensation or reimbursement hereunder.
12.3
Limitations on Indemnification
. Except for claims arising out of fraud, intentional misrepresentation or willful breach,
or for claims in respect of Assumed Liabilities or Excluded Liabilities (other than claims in respect of the Specified Matters, which are
specifically addressed in this section):
(a)
The Buyer Indemnified Parties shall not be entitled to recover any Losses under Section 12.2(a)(ii)
in respect of
any breach of or inaccuracy in any representations or warranties made by Sellers set forth in this Agreement or in the certificate
delivered by or on behalf of Sellers pursuant to Section 4.3(b)(iv)
: (i) which, in respect of a breach of or inaccuracy in the Sufficiency
Representation, are, individually, less than $10,000; and (ii) otherwise until such time as the total amount of all Losses (including the
Losses described in clause (i) above) suffered or incurred by any one or more of the Buyer Indemnified Parties, or to which any one or
more of the Buyer Indemnified Parties has or have otherwise directly or indirectly become subject, exceeds Five Hundred Thousand
U.S. Dollars (US $500,000) (the Loss Threshold ”),
in which case the Buyer Indemnified Parties shall be entitled to recovery for all
such Losses (including the amount of the Loss Threshold); provided, however, that the limitation contained in this Section 12.3(a)
shall
not apply to any breach of or inaccuracy in any Seller Fundamental Representation or any IP Representation.
